Birgit Schoenegger

Head Of Art & Experience Management at Swarovski

Birgit Schoenegger has a diverse work experience in various roles. Birgit started their career in 2005 at Wirtschaftskammer Tirol, where they worked as an Assistant and PR. Birgit later joined Archäologiemuseum Bozen as part of the Marketing department. In 2008, Birgit began working at Leopold-Franzens Universität Innsbruck, where they held multiple roles, including Research Assistant and participating in various exhibition projects. Birgit also worked at Tiroler Landesmuseen, providing consultation for their Leitbildprozess. In 2009, Birgit became a Galerina at Galerie artdepot innsbruck. In 2014, they briefly worked as a Lehrerin für Betriebswirtschaftslehre & kaufmännische Fächer at HAK Innsbruck before joining SWAROVSKI. At SWAROVSKI, Birgit held several positions, including Art and Brand Senior Professional, Art and Brand Senior Professional Lead, and ultimately becoming the Head of Art & Brand Installations. Currently, Birgit holds the role of Head of Art & Experience Management at SWAROVSKI.
